Cancer Stem Cells: Methods and Protocols – eBook PDF
This detailed volume, Cancer Stem Cells: Methods and Protocols (PDF) gathers a comprehensive collection of protocols, methods, and procedures used for the characterization, identification, and selection of cancer stem cells. These include surface marker expression, side population, spheres formation, ALDH activity, and numerous others. Written for the highly successful Methods in Molecular Biology series, chapters include introductions to their respective topics, lists of the necessary materials and reagents, step-by-step, readily reproducible protocols, and expert tips and troubleshooting advice to avoid potential pitfalls.
